Charity Concert Unites Music Legends for Hurricane Relief

The music industry is coming together to support those affected by Hurricane Helene, with a star-studded charity concert set to take place in Charlotte, North Carolina. Headlined by country superstars Luke Combs and Eric Church, the Concert for Carolina will raise funds for the victims of the devastating storm. The lineup also features acclaimed artists James Taylor and Billy Strings, promising an unforgettable evening of music and community support.

Uniting Voices for a Cause: The Concert for Carolina

Headliners Bring Star Power to Charity Event

Luke Combs and Eric Church, two of the biggest names in country music, will take the stage as the headliners for the Concert for Carolina. Combs, known for his chart-topping hits like "Better Together" and "Forever After All," has quickly risen to the top of the genre, captivating audiences with his powerful vocals and relatable lyrics. Church, on the other hand, is a seasoned veteran who has built a loyal following with his gritty, rock-infused sound and socially conscious songwriting. Together, these two powerhouses will undoubtedly deliver a performance that will leave a lasting impact on the audience.

Challenging the Competitive Nature of Awards Shows

While the Concert for Carolina celebrates the unity and camaraderie of the music industry, one artist who has chosen to distance himself from the competitive nature of awards shows is Zach Bryan. The rising country star has opted out of Grammy consideration, citing his discomfort with the way music is often pitted against itself in these types of ceremonies. Bryan's decision to withdraw from the ballot reflects a growing sentiment among artists who seek to prioritize the art of music over the pursuit of accolades.

Jelly Roll's Highly Anticipated Album Release

Adding to the excitement of the Concert for Carolina is the release of Jelly Roll's much-anticipated album, "Beautifully Broken." The rapper-turned-country artist has been hard at work, writing an impressive 150 songs during the album's production. After careful curation, the final album is rumored to feature 22 tracks, each one a testament to Jelly Roll's versatility and storytelling prowess.
